Applied Scientist II
Microsoft is driving innovation in Artificial Intelligence (AI) and building an open architecture platform that empowers users with tailored AI for real-world impact. As an Applied Scientist - AI, you will contribute to the development and integration of cutting-edge AI technologies into Microsoft products and services, ensuring they are inclusive, ethical, and impactful.

Responsibilities
Build collaborative relationships with product and business groups to deliver AI-driven impact
Research and implement state-of-the-art using foundation models, prompt engineering, graphs, multi architectures, as well as classical machine learning techniques
Fine-tune foundation models using domain-specific datasets. Evaluate model behavior on relevance, bias, hallucination, and response quality via offline evaluations, shadow experiments, online experiments, and Retun On Investment(ROI) analysis
Build rapid AI solution prototypes, contribute to production deployment of these solutions, debug production code, support MLOps/AIOps
Ability to use data to identify gaps in AI quality, uncover insights and implement PoCs to show proof of concepts
